This event will have 5 routes – 100, 75, 50,35 and 20 miles.
The GPS file contains 11 routes.
- For each route, a forward GPS route and a reverse GPS route.
- At RS4, a short route to the rest rooms about 3 blocks away. There is no reverse of this one.
NO mile marker waypoints this time!
There are no individual cue waypoints in these files – with 5 routes, it was just too cluttered on the GPS screens and it was just too much work this time.
WARNING: most GPS units will only import 10 routes after the file is loaded. You may have to pick and choose which you want, or you may have to delete routes to import others.
If you need to manipulate these files, you should look into a program called GPSBABEL
